+Subject: net: aquantia: fix unsigned numvecs comparison with less than zero
+
+From: Colin Ian King <colin.king@canonical.com>
+
+commit 58d813afbe89658a5972747460a5fe19dec4dbcb upstream.
+
+This was originally mistakenly submitted to net-next. Resubmitting to net.
+
+The comparison of numvecs < 0 is always false because numvecs is a u32
+and hence the error return from a failed call to pci_alloc_irq_vectores
+is never detected. Fix this by using the signed int ret to handle the
+error return and assign numvecs to err.
+
+Detected by CoverityScan, CID#1468650 ("Unsigned compared against 0")
+
+Fixes: a09bd81b5413 ("net: aquantia: Limit number of vectors to actually allocated irqs")
